I like a nice Irish brogue, and the Aussie accent would be next.

Marcos, yes there are several American accents, depending on the region of the country. They even vary state-to-state and even within states in New England, for example. There is a Maine accent, a New Hampshire accent, a Massachusetts accent, etc. It's pretty interesting.
